ABSTRACT:
The present invention relates to an automatic adjusting device for a cable type clutch operating mechanism which automatically compensates for wear of the clutch facings by disengaging the cable from the clutch pedal upon a clutch pedal closely approaching and assuming a home position. Under these conditions, only a single relatively weak spring applies tension to the cable while a clutch return spring holds the pedal in the home position so that rattling of pedal is prevented and automatic adjustment for clutch facing wear is possible without excessive stress being applied to a release bearing of the clutch.
